Madecassoside: Unlocking the Potential of a Potent Centella Glycoside
1. Molecular Identity
- Chemical Name: (2α,3β,4α,6β,20α,23S)-2,3,6,23-tetrahydroxyurs-12-en-28-oic acid 2-O-α-L-rhamnopyranosyl-(1→4)-O-β-D-glucopyranosyl-(1→6)-β-D-glucopyranoside
- CAS Number: 34540-22-2
- Source: Primarily isolated from Centella asiatica (Gotu kola)
2. Biochemical Significance
Madecassoside is a triterpene glycoside recognized as a major constituent of Centella asiatica. Its sugar-linked pentacyclic structure is widely studied for its role in skin physiology, cellular protection, and formulation science.
3. Key Research Properties
- Skin Repair: Supports collagen synthesis and tissue regeneration
- Soothing Effect: Reduces visible signs of inflammation
- Antioxidant: Acts as a free radical scavenger
- Neuroprotective Interest: Explored in cognitive wellness research
